About The Position

We are looking for interested individuals to join our team of Custodial professionals as a Lead Custodian. The custodian team works together to help keep spaces welcoming, safe, and clean. This position is designed to assist with custodial direction and coverage on the UW-La Crosse campus in the Recreational Eagle Center. Work is performed under the direction of the Custodial Supervisor. The Custodian Lead position assists the Custodial Supervisor in training new employees, planning assignments for adequate coverage, and inspecting the building to ensure established cleaning standards are met. The shift for this position will be Monday-Friday from 7:00am-3:30pm (some flexibility with scheduled hours due to events). Specific duties, areas of responsibility, work hours, and schedule are assigned on a position-by-position basis. Management skills are helpful. On-the-job training is provided. Schedule, monitor, and communicate with staff and assist with training. Monitor and secure facility interior and exterior entrances and report issues to appropriate entities. Respond to facility emergencies and hazardous situations and escalate incidents according to established policies and procedures. Maintain organization of supply areas and equipment, document inventory, and request additional supplies as needed. Document and report repairs, violations, and pest control needs. Maintain clean and clear walkways to ensure they are free of debris, litter, snow, and ice. Utilize basic equipment and supplies to clean assigned facility areas and remove waste and recyclables.
